Professional Indemnity

Often needed before entering into a contract with a client, Professional Indemnity insurance covers the cost of defending your business against alleged negligence (e.g. giving your client incorrect advice).

Business Combined (including liabilities)

As a contractor or freelancer, it's important you're protected against various eventualities. Business Combined insurance keeps things simple, with a number of key business covers all in one place and the option to tailor the individual policy limits to your requirements.

Policies include;

  • Employer's Liability - If you employ people, you're legally required to have this cover. It protects you against claims for injury or illness suffered by employees arising from their employment.
  • Product & Public Liability - If someone is injured or their property damaged as a result of you carring out your work, this insurance covers the cost of defending your business.
  • Directors & Officers - As a Director or Officer of your company, you can be covered for the costs of defending you against allegations of wrongful acts and any damages that are awarded against you.
  • Contents & Portable Equipment - Whether you work in an office or from home, contents cover will protect things such as electronic office equipment, furniture etc. that remains within the property. Choose to add portable equipment cover and your laptops, mobile phones and cameras will also be protected when you're working away or at a client's premises.

Cyber Liability

If you hold any client data then you should consider this cover. Cyber Liability insurance provides protection for losses against the damage to or the loss of information from IT systems or online networks.

Personal Accident, Sickness & Travel

Injury or illnesses may prevent you carrying out your work and without work you may run into financial difficulties. This cover provides financial help should you suffer from an injury or illness and also has the ability to incorporate cover for business and holiday travel worldwide in any one year for you and your family.

Commercial Crime

With cases of commercial crime on the rise, it's more important than ever that you're protected. Commercial Crime insurance covers losses from fraud, dishonesty, theft, bribery, forgery and loss investigations.

Tax Enquiry & Legal Expenses

Protection against the legal costs and expenses for things such as contract disputes, tax enquiries and debt recovery. Plus, should a client take legal action against you because of mistake you've made, this cover can prevent you from needing to use your own finances to cover legal expenses.
